|
Income Taxes (Details) - USD ($)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Mar. 31, 2018
|
Dec. 31, 2017
|
Mar. 31, 2017
|
Mar. 31, 2018
|
Mar. 31, 2017
|Income Taxes
|Income tax expense (benefit)
|$ (18,497)
|$ 32
|$ (18,573)
|$ 164
|Release of valuation allowance
|22,585
|Excess tax benefits from employee stock exercises
|10,973
|Income tax provision before valuation allowance adjustment and other adjustments
|5,260
|Valuation allowance
|541
|$ 541
|Effect of Tax Cuts and Jobs Act of 2017, Accounting Incomplete, Provisional
|Tax benefit attributable to the rate change effect on the deferred tax liability for indefinite-lived intangible assets
|$ 156
|Provisional amount of income tax expense attributable to a revaluation of deferred tax assets from change in tax rate
|$ 9,817
|X
- Definition
+ References
n/a
+ Details
No definition available.
|X
- Definition
+ References
The amount of income tax provision for the period before release of valuation allowance and other adjustments.
+ Details
No definition available.
|X
- Definition
+ References
Amount of reasonable estimate for income tax expense for remeasurement of deferred tax asset from change in tax rate pursuant to Tax Cuts and Jobs Act of 2017 for which accounting for tax effect is incomplete.
+ Details
No definition available.
|X
- Definition
+ References
Amount of reasonable estimate for income tax benefit for remeasurement of deferred tax liability from change in tax rate pursuant to Tax Cuts and Jobs Act of 2017 for which accounting for tax effect is incomplete.
+ Details
No definition available.
|X
- Definition
+ References
Amount of deferred tax assets for which it is more likely than not that a tax benefit will not be realized.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of tax benefit from exercise of stock options granted under share-based compensation ar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of current income tax expense (benefit) and deferred income tax expense (benefit) pertaining to continuing operations.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of increase (decrease) in the valuation allowance for a specified deferred tax asset.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ef